On Thursday, May 14, 2015 a special man went to be with the Lord. Oney Clay Hurt, age 63 of Glade Hill passed away at his home with his family by his side. He was preceded in death by his father and mother, Clarence and Louise Hurt; brother, Wesley Hurt; father-in-law, Grover Hall; and brother-in-law, Rodney Cundiff. Left to cherish his memory is his wife of 42 years, Roxie Hurt; sons, Brian (Amy) Hurt of Findlay, Ohio, Kevin (Lindsay) Hurt of Richmond, Va.; grandchildren, Clay, Eli, and Nora Hurt, the most precious gifts in his life. Also surviving are his sister, Ann Richardson of Martinsville, Va.; brother, Bobby (Pam) Hurt of Wirtz, Va.; mother-in-law, Lorene Hall; sisters-in-law, Fay (Calvin) Hurt, Bonnie Cundiff, Maryann (Watson) Smith, Patsy (Larry) Houston, Jean Powell, Teresa (Benny) Thompson, Joan (Ricky) Reece, Cindy Matherly; brothers-in-law, Timmy (Sheila) Hall, Jeff (Tammy) Hall, Steve (Debbie) Hall; many nieces and nephews, cousins, church family, and an abundance of friends. Oney was a devoted husband, father, grandfather, brother, and friend. He always had a smile for you and never met a stranger. He retired from Mod-u-Kraf homes after 38 years of service. He was a devoted member of Doe Run Christian Church where he was an Elder, Sunday School teacher, and Treasurer. He was a dedicated Hokie, Red Sox, Cowboys and Mark Martin fan. He coached community recreation sports teams and was a past scout pack leader. Funeral services will be conducted from Doe Run Christian Church 11 a.m. Monday with Rev. Michael Stump and Rev. Dan Agee officiating. Interment will follow in Franklin Memorial Park. In lieu of flowers, please send donations to Doe Run Christian Church at 3536 Doe Run Road, Rocky Mount, Va. 24151. His family will receive friends 4-7 p.m. Sunday at Flora Funeral Service & Cremation Center, Rocky Mount.

2 Timothy 4:7 - I have fought a good fight, I have finished my course, I have kept the faith.
